#37118c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37118c is composed of 21.6% red, 6.7%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.7% cyan, 87.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 258.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 30.8%. #37118c color hex could be obtained by blending #6e22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#37118c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#37118c has RGB values of R:55, G:17,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 3608972.

Shades and Tints of #37118c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2eef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#37118c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4d50 is the less saturated color, while #320598 is the most saturated one.
